Inconel Tubing
Inconel tubing is a nickel-chromium alloy tube designed for harsh environments where heat, pressure, and corrosion occur together. It is mainly available in grades Inconel 600 (UNS N06600) and Inconel 625 (UNS N06625), with nickel content ranging from 58% to 72% and chromium from 14% to 23%. The alloy forms a strong oxide layer at high temperatures, which helps it resist oxidation and carburisation. It can handle temperatures up to 1093°C, offers excellent resistance to pitting and crevice corrosion, and keeps its strength even under repeated heating and cooling. Due to these properties, Inconel tubing is widely used in aerospace, chemical processing, oil and gas, power generation, and nuclear industries where standard stainless steel cannot perform well.

Factors Affecting Price
Grade and alloy content: Inconel 625 contains higher molybdenum and niobium levels than Inconel 600. This directly raises the raw material input cost.
- Wall thickness and schedule: Heavier schedules consume more alloy per unit length. Cost per kg increases proportionally with wall thickness.
- Manufacturing method: Seamless Inconel tubing costs more than welded variants due to tighter tooling requirements and lower production volumes.
- Market fluctuations: The base rate is influenced by commodity market prices for nickel and chromium. Before ordering bulk orders, confirm the current pricing.

Inconel Tubing Specifications
The table below covers governing standards, dimensional range, mechanical properties, and available forms for Inconel tubing procurement and engineering reference.
|
Category |
Specification details |
|
Material grades |
Inconel 600 (UNS N06600, W-Nr 2.4816), Inconel 625 (UNS N06625, W-Nr 2.4856), and Inconel 800/825 (UN-N series) are commonly used in tubing form |
|
Applicable standards |
Condenser/heat-exchanger tubing: ASTM B163 / ASME SB-163; Seamless pipe-type tubing: ASTM B167 / B829; Inconel 625 tubing: ASTM B444 (UNS N06625); Welded tubing: ASTM B516 / B751 |
|
Forms |
Seamless cold-drawn tubing (condenser, heat-exchanger, boiler tubes); Hot-finished/hot-drawn tubing (larger-diameter pressure tubing); Welded/ERW tubing (instrument-type and light-duty service) |
|
Size range (OD) |
Seamless tubing: 3.35–101.6 mm OD (0.13"–4") typical for B163; Welded tubing: 6.35–152 mm OD (0.25"–6"); instrument type: 3–19 mm OD (0.12"–0.75") |
|
Wall thickness |
Typically 0.020"–0.220" (approx. 0.5–5.6 mm); other walls available on request |
|
Mechanical properties (typical, 600/625) |
0.2% yield strength: 275–345 MPa at room temperature; Tensile strength: 550–830 MPa, depending on grade and temper; Elongation: 30–40% in 2" gauge (annealed condition) |
|
Heat treatment |
Annealed (solution-annealed) for maximum ductility and corrosion resistance; Stress-relieved or cold-worked options for higher strength; Typical annealing: 1010–1120°C (1850–2050°F) with rapid cooling |
|
Surface and finish |
Smooth, commercially straight, free from kinks, laps, and injurious defects; Suitable for high-temperature exchangers, boilers, and exhaust gas service; Optional bright-annealed or polished finishes for instrumentation |
|
Testing and certification |
Hydrostatic or nondestructive electric test per ASTM B163 / B167 / B444; Chemical analysis per ASTM E109 / E1473 or equivalent; Mill test certificates (MTC) per EN 10204 3.1 / 3.2 or customer requirement |

How To Choose The Right Inconel Tubing Supplier And Manufacturer?
Choosing the right Inconel tubing suppliers directly affects tubing integrity, project timelines, and total procurement cost. Evaluate these 4 areas before finalising a vendor.
Selecting The Right Supplier And Manufacturer
Confirm the manufacturer produces Inconel tubing in the exact grade and NPS required. Not every facility handles nickel alloys. Verify production capabilities for Inconel 600 and 625 before issuing an RFQ.
Technical Considerations
Match the grade to the service environment, whether high-temperature oxidation, acidic media, or chloride exposure. Request a Material Test Certificate (MTC) confirming chemical composition and mechanical properties. Confirm compliance with ASTM B163 for seamless and ASTM B516 for welded tubing. Custom wall schedules carry 8–12 week lead times; check stock availability early.
Evaluating Supplier Credibility
A reliable Inconel tubing supplier holds ISO 9001 certification at a minimum. Every tube batch must carry a heat number traceable to the originating mill. This is essential for project documentation and quality audits.
Procurement Strategy
Send a clear RFQ that includes grade (UNS number), NPS, schedule, finish, governing standard, and order quantity. Compare at least 3 supplier proposals based on pricing, lead time, MTC availability, and minimum order quantities. For bulk orders, schedule a pre-dispatch inspection (PDI) or third-party inspection (TPI) at the manufacturer's site.
